Factors Influencing the Rex Cat Price

1. Breed Rarity and Popularity

More rare breeds like the Kerry Rex tend to have a higher rex cat price due to limited breeding stock and high demand among enthusiasts seeking unique cats. Popularity among pet owners also influences costs, with more sought-after breeds commanding premium prices.

2. Pedigree and Bloodline

High-quality, well-documented pedigrees with championship titles significantly increase the rex cat price. These cats often come from lines with proven health, desirable traits, and stable temperaments, making them more valuable.

3. Age and Training

Young kittens, especially those that are show quality, tend to be more expensive than older cats or pets with pet-quality traits. Additionally, well-socialized and trained cats typically carry a higher price due to the added care and socialization involved.

4. Breeder Reputation and Location

Reputable breeders with excellent reviews and ethical breeding practices will charge higher prices but offer healthier and genetically sound cats. Geographical location also impacts pricing, with some regions having higher costs of living and, consequently, higher rex cat prices.

Understanding the Cost Breakdown of a Rex Cat

When considering purchasing a rex cat, it’s vital to understand what the overall rex cat price encompasses:

  • Kitten cost: Basic purchase price, which varies based on breed, pedigree, and quality.
  • Health checks and vaccinations: Initial health assessments are critical for a new pet's well-being.
  • Neutering/spaying: Many breeders include this in the overall price to promote responsible pet ownership.
  • Registration and papers: Genetic and breed registration, especially for show-quality cats, can add to expenses.
  • Initial supplies: Food, litter, toys, scratching posts, and other essentials for a new rex cat.

Long-Term Expenses for Rex Cat Owners

Beyond the initial rex cat price, prospective owners must account for ongoing expenses such as:

  • High-quality food – Rex cats require nutritious diets to maintain their health and coat quality.
  • Regular veterinary care – Annual check-ups, vaccinations, and health screenings are necessary.
  • Grooming supplies – Special brushes, shampoos, and grooming routine to manage their curly coats.
  • Pet insurance – Protecting your investment from unexpected health issues.
  • Enrichment and toys – Keeping their active minds and bodies engaged.

How to Find Reputable Breeders and Ensure Fair Rex Cat Price?

Tips for Buying a Rex Cat:

  • Research and verify breeder credentials: Look for breeders with good reviews, proper health testing, and certifications.
  • Visit the breeder's facility: See the living conditions, ask about health records, and meet the kitten's parents if possible.
  • Ask about health guarantees: Reputable breeders provide health warranties and genetic testing results.
  • Compare prices and value: While cost is a consideration, prioritize quality, health, and socialization over the lowest price.
  • Check references and reviews: Engage with previous buyers or online forums dedicated to rex cats.
